Output 5888c23fcbd65a96d0e47764f68fe586af11ea92bb396082d4ea0fbed8137262:1

value
149971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c0e1a5d54acb4f0428fcfc0219bd0111089bb3 OP_EQUAL
address
3MMpGRa8shCFtMSkCSL5xs1Nq5mdruzjSv
transaction
5888c23fcbd65a96d0e47764f68fe586af11ea92bb396082d4ea0fbed8137262
confirmations
311674
spent
true